1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the base pairing rule in DNA?
Back
Adenine pairs with Thymine (A-T) and Guanine pairs with Cytosine (G-C).
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
If a DNA molecule has 15% adenine, what percentage of thymine would it have?
Back
15% thymine, because adenine pairs with thymine.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the role of RNA in protein synthesis?
Back
RNA serves as a template for protein synthesis, carrying the genetic information from DNA to the ribosome.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are the three types of RNA and their functions?
Back
1. mRNA (messenger RNA) - carries genetic information from DNA to ribosomes. 2. tRNA (transfer RNA) - brings amino acids to the ribosome during protein synthesis. 3. rRNA (ribosomal RNA) - makes up the ribosome and helps in protein synthesis.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the function of DNA polymerase?
Back
DNA polymerase is the enzyme responsible for adding nucleotides to a growing DNA strand during DNA replication.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the difference between DNA and RNA?
Back
DNA is double-stranded, contains deoxyribose sugar, and has thymine; RNA is single-stranded, contains ribose sugar, and has uracil instead of thymine.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are amino acids and their role in protein synthesis?
Back
Amino acids are the building blocks of proteins; they link together in a specific sequence to form proteins.
